Aesthetic Appeal
Visual Impact π
Heather Rose is a true showstopper in any garden, boasting a stunning array of colors that range from soft pinks to deep purples. This vibrant palette not only catches the eye but also allows for creative combinations with other plants.
The blooming period from late summer to early autumn adds seasonal interest, ensuring your garden remains lively when many other flowers have faded. This late bloom time makes Heather Rose a fantastic choice for extending the visual appeal of your outdoor space.

Attracting Pollinators
πΌ Pollinator-Friendly Plant
Heather Rose is a magnet for bees and butterflies. Its vibrant blooms not only catch the eye but also provide essential nectar and pollen, making it a favorite among these crucial pollinators.
These delightful insects play a vital role in our ecosystems. By attracting them, Heather Rose supports local biodiversity, ensuring a thriving environment for various plant and animal species.

Low Maintenance and Drought Resistance
Care Requirements π±
Heather Rose is a fantastic choice for gardeners seeking low-maintenance plants. With minimal watering and care, these resilient flowers thrive even in less-than-ideal conditions.
Their ability to flourish with little attention makes them perfect for busy lifestyles. You can enjoy their beauty without the stress of constant upkeep.

Cultural Significance
πΉ Symbolism of Heather Rose
Heather Rose carries deep cultural meanings, often associated with good luck and protection. Many believe that having this flower nearby can ward off negativity and bring positive energy into one's life.
In wedding ceremonies, Heather Rose holds special significance. It symbolizes love, admiration, and the promise of a happy future, making it a popular choice for bridal bouquets and decorations.

π Importance of Biodiversity
Biodiversity refers to the variety of life forms within a given ecosystem. It plays a crucial role in maintaining ecosystem balance, supporting food webs, and enhancing resilience against environmental changes.
A rich diversity of plants and animals leads to healthier ecosystems. This variety ensures that ecosystems can withstand disturbances, such as disease or climate change, while providing essential services like clean air and water.
